Transaction 896cec3220efa311752d2e31c456b15ad4f366ec0fabed252808496d9e1d2f92

28 Input
2 Outputs
  • 896cec3220efa311752d2e31c456b15ad4f366ec0fabed252808496d9e1d2f92:0
  • value  577816
    address  1416jTobGh6FBp5sL826MD8gCzgQqGZhxm
  • 896cec3220efa311752d2e31c456b15ad4f366ec0fabed252808496d9e1d2f92:1
  • value  518217746
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s